Core Principles of Portable Misting Fans
Portable misting fans operate on the principle of evaporative cooling, where fine water droplets absorb heat from the surrounding air as they evaporate. This process lowers the temperature effectively in hot, dry environments, much like how sweat cools the human body during exercise. At Cool-Off, our fans utilize this natural mechanism to provide relief in outdoor settings, making them ideal evaporative cooling devices for homes and businesses.
The core mechanics begin with water being forced through specialized nozzles to create a mist that the fan disperses. As the mist particles evaporate quickly, they pull heat from the air, reducing perceived temperature by up to 30 degrees Fahrenheit in optimal conditions. This portable misting fan technology excels in arid climates, enhancing comfort without relying on energy-intensive refrigeration.
Key components ensure reliable performance in our outdoor misting fans. These include:
- Motor and fan blades: Propel air to distribute the mist evenly across the space.
- Misting ring or nozzles: Positioned around the fan guard, these atomize water into droplets; our low-pressure models feature durable brass nozzles for longevity.
- Water reservoir or hose connection: Portable units often have built-in tanks for mobility, while others connect to garden hoses for continuous supply.
- Pump system: In low-pressure designs like Cool-Off's, a small internal pump generates sufficient mist without high energy demands.
These elements work together to create a mobile mist fan that's easy to set up for patios or events. For personal use, a handheld misting fan offers on-the-go cooling, while a patio misting fan suits fixed outdoor areas. Regular inspection of these parts prevents common issues, ensuring consistent operation.
Water consumption varies by model, typically ranging from 0.5 to 2 gallons per hour, depending on mist intensity and pressure. Low-pressure systems, such as those from Cool-Off, use about 0.5-1 gallon per hour, promoting efficiency in line with EPA guidelines on water use. Energy-wise, these fans draw minimal power—often under 100 watts—whether plugged in or battery-operated, making them suitable for off-grid applications like camping. Battery-powered options enhance portability but may reduce runtime during heavy use; plugged models provide unlimited operation for stationary setups.
Comparison of misting fan pressure types across key performance attributes.
Pressure levels significantly impact mist quality and functionality. Low-pressure fans produce a coarser mist that's highly portable, while higher pressures create finer droplets for better cooling but demand more stationary infrastructure.
The following table compares misting fan pressure types based on key fundamentals:
Pressure TypeMist FinenessWater Consumption (gal/hr)Portability LevelBest For
| Low-Pressure | Coarse mist | 0.5-1 | High | Patios, events |
| Mid-Pressure | Fine mist | 1-1.5 | Medium | Commercial use |
| High-Pressure | Ultra-fine mist | 1.5-2 | Low | Industrial |
Data sourced from Cool-Off product specs and EPA guidelines on water efficiency. Low-pressure options suit casual users seeking mobility, whereas high-pressure systems deliver superior evaporation in demanding environments, though at higher water and setup costs. Choosing based on needs balances cooling power with practicality.
Basic maintenance keeps systems efficient. Clean nozzles weekly to remove mineral deposits, as EPA recommends regular cleaning to prevent buildup and maintain air quality. For reservoir models, empty and refill daily with clean water—distilled if possible—to avoid microbial growth. Effectiveness in High Temperatures
In environments exceeding 90°F, outdoor misting fan systems excel by accelerating evaporation, which absorbs heat from the surrounding air. These devices release fine water droplets that quickly turn to vapor in low-humidity conditions, such as those common in dry climates like Phoenix, Arizona, potentially lowering perceived temperatures by up to 30°F. According to construction solutions from CPWR, misters effectively reduce heat stress in outdoor work sites by supporting the body's natural cooling via intermittent regional evaporation, outperforming constant methods like cooling vests in a 2002 study.
Coverage areas vary by model, typically spanning 50 to 500 square feet, ensuring broad distribution of cooled air. A systematic review of water mist technologies highlights evaporation rates that achieve temperature drops of up to 8°C (about 14°F) across various climates, with optimized droplet sizes under 40 µm preventing surface wetting while maximizing thermal comfort impacts. For instance, in high-heat scenarios like summer events in Las Vegas, Nevada, a portable misting fan maintains efficacy by combining fan circulation with mist dispersion, addressing user concerns about reliability in extreme temperatures.
This performance aligns with search intent for those questioning the viability of evaporative cooling outdoors. We note that while ideal in arid regions, humidity levels above 60% can slightly diminish results, yet the overall benefits in preventing heat-related issues remain substantial, as evidenced by improved worker productivity and reduced illness risks in prolonged exposure studies.

Maintenance ensures longevity and safety. Proper cleaning prevents bacterial growth, as emphasized by EPA protocols for humidity devices. Follow these steps weekly:
- Empty the water tank completely to avoid stagnation.
- Rinse nozzles with a 3% hydrogen peroxide solution, then flush thoroughly with clean water.
- Wipe the exterior with a soft cloth and distilled water to minimize mineral buildup.
- Recharge batteries fully and store in a cool, dry place.

Patio Misting Fans for Home and Events
Patio misting fans transform outdoor areas into comfortable retreats, particularly for backyard cooling in Dallas, Texas, or commercial venues in Las Vegas, Nevada. These systems feature misting rings that evenly distribute fine water droplets, lowering ambient temperatures by 20-25 degrees on scorching days. Installation involves securing the fan to a post or wall, then connecting low-pressure tubing for seamless operation.
Setup is straightforward for residential use. Begin by mounting the fan at a height of 7-8 feet to optimize airflow across seating areas. Attach misting rings along railings or pergolas, ensuring even spacing of 12-18 inches between nozzles. Advanced Misting Technologies and Comparisons
In the evolving landscape of cooling solutions, advanced misting technologies stand out for their precision and adaptability, particularly in demanding environments like industrial sites and large-scale events. Our high-pressure misting systems at Cool-Off deliver finer mist droplets through elevated PSI levels, enhancing evaporation efficiency and cooling performance compared to basic setups. Low-pressure options around 50-100 PSI produce larger droplets suitable for residential patios, while mid-pressure systems at 200 PSI balance coverage and mist quality for commercial spaces. High-pressure configurations exceeding 1000 PSI create ultra-fine mists that rival traditional air conditioning in targeted cooling, ideal for fluid handling in industrial applications such as construction or manufacturing facilities in Houston, Texas.
Hybrid systems integrate misting with existing ventilation, combining evaporative tech with fans for broader distribution.
